Sultanas ... I eat these virtually every day, just a small handful mixed into my morning porridge, and I must've tried most supermarket ranges of sultanas at one time or another.
At their best sultanas are plump and juicy. At their worst they’re small and mean, maybe with the stalk still attached to catch in your teeth. (Never a pretty look over the breakfast table.) If you’re searching for a good budget buy I’d avoid Sainsburys lowest priced ones. Their standard own brand sultanas are fine, but the cheapest value range are invariably the small and mean variety. They might plump up if you soaked them for a while, but for instant snacking I’d not buy them.
Asda’s own brand are a bit ‘meh’. Occasionally okay, but nothing to write home about. Both Aldi and Lidl offer reasonable quality, but the best I’ve found by far are Tesco’s value range. (It pains me to type that as I'm no Tesco fan usually.) At 84pence for a 500g bag I’ve found them consistently good quality. Fruity and flavoursome, stalk free, a welcome addition to my breakfast bowl.
